Transaction 6b5cdf805579768bc2c25fc2ccdf1aa1081a667cbcd8c0cb0864125d66af2c4a
1 Input
1 Output
-
6b5cdf805579768bc2c25fc2ccdf1aa1081a667cbcd8c0cb0864125d66af2c4a:0
- value
- 1069653
- script pubkey
- OP_0 OP_PUSHBYTES_20 43d42b144e2f6aae4830799754ebb716aab86829
- address
- bc1qg02zk9zw9a42ujps0xt4f6ahz64ts6pfp77uwf